Before you dig in Sherwood

Digging in Sherwood starts with a locate request to Arkansas One Call (811). Arkansas requires 2 working days notice for utility locates. Qualified service providers in Arkansas build this step into the schedule so your Sherwood job stays compliant and safe around live lines.

What does a vacuum truck do?

A vacuum truck suctions liquids, sludge, slurry, or loose solids into an onboard tank for cleanup and transport to disposal. It is used across industrial, municipal, and oilfield work for tank cleaning, sludge removal, spill response, and waste hauling.

What is the difference between a vacuum truck and a combo truck?

A standard vacuum truck only suctions material. A combination (combo) truck adds a high-pressure water jetting system, so it can both clean a sewer or pipe and vacuum out the debris in one visit.
